If you have an international buyer, you have to ask yourself an important question: Of all the cars in the world, how did this person find my car, and why is my car so much more desirable than every other similar car in the world? The odds are that this person has been trying to hit every seller out there in this scam. By the end of next month, they could be running the Middle East's largest car lot. Also, consider that you're selling your car because you don't want it anymore. Maybe you like something else more. Maybe you just don't like this one anymore. Maybe you can't afford it. Whatever the reason is, do you really think someone is going pay to ship your car across the world? If you were selling a flawless 1969 Camaro SS RS with 56 miles on the odometer, it might be the real deal. If they're asking about your LT, I might have some doubts.
